A great choice. Yes in slow or stationery traffic the weather protection can be too good in high temps! but thats not usually a problem we have here in the UK LOL
Also search for auxiliary lights. There are several places people have touted them. Under the headlight (My choice), on the brake callipers, on R&G crash bars, under the mirror pods.
